• 讀書網|DuShu.com - 讀書·學習·生活
  •  | 簡體版
  • 論壇
  • 暢銷
  • 連載
  • 圖書
  • 資訊
  • 首頁
  • 國學/古籍 | 文學藝術 | 人文社科 | 經濟管理 | 生活時尚 | 科學技術 | 教材教輔 | 少兒讀物
  •    
  • 圖書搜索:
  •  
     全部圖書 可讀圖書 可購圖書
     
  • ASP.NET 2.0揭秘(卷1) - 書籍詳細信息
  • 【作 者】:(美)沃爾瑟(Walther,S.) 著,譚振林 等譯
  • 【叢編項】:圖靈程序設計叢書
  • 【裝幀項】:平裝 16開 / 690
  • 【出版項】:人民郵電出版社 / 2007-10-1
  • 【ISBN號】:9787115164636 / 7115164630
  • 【原書定價】:¥89.00 有4家書店打折銷售 
  • 【主題詞】:計算機/網絡-程序設計-.NET
  • 【圖書簡介】
      本書是講解微軟公司ASP.NET 2.0 Framework最全面的圖書,包含了用VB.NET和C#兩種語言寫成的上百段程序代碼,覆蓋了ASP.NET 2.0 Framework的方方面面。卷1主要內容包括創建ASP.NET頁面、設計ASP.NET 網站、數據訪問、創建組件、站點導航等。 本書作者Stephen Walther是ASP界的名人,是微軟公司的ASP.NET MVP(最有價值專家),榮獲微軟“軟件傳奇人物”稱號(微軟技術社區的最高榮譽),曾經開發了許多示范性應用程序。
  • 【本書目錄】
    第一部分 構建ASP.NET頁面
    第1章 ASP.NET Framework概覽 2
    1.1 ASP.NET和.NET Framework 5
    1.1.1 框架類庫 5
    1.1.2 公共語言運行庫 9
    1.2 ASP.NET控件 10
    1.2.1 ASP.NET控件概覽 10
    1.2.2 HTML控件 11
    1.2.3 理解和處理控件事件 12
    1.2.4 視圖狀態 17
    1.3 ASP.NET頁面 20
    1.3.1 動態編譯 20
    1.3.2 控件樹 23
    1.3.3 使用代碼隱藏頁面 24
    1.3.4 處理頁面事件 27
    1.3.5 使用Page.IsPostBack屬性 29
    1.3.6 調試和跟蹤ASP.NET頁面 30
    1.3.7 跟蹤頁面執行 33
    1.4 安裝ASP.NET Framework 35
    1.5 小結 36
    第2章 使用標準控件 37
    2.1 顯示信息 37
    2.1.1 使用Label控件 37
    2.1.2 使用Literal控件 41
    2.2 接收用戶輸入 43
    2.2.1 使用TextBox控件 43
    2.2.2 使用CheckBox控件 49
    2.2.3 使用RadioButton控件 51
    2.3 提交表單數據 54
    2.3.1 使用Button控件 54
    2.3.2 使用LinkButton控件 56
    2.3.3 使用ImageButton控件 58
    2.3.4 Button控件使用客戶端腳本 61
    2.3.5 執行跨頁面發送 63
    2.3.6 指定默認按鈕 66
    2.3.7 處理Command事件 67
    2.4 顯示圖像 69
    2.4.1 使用Image控件 69
    2.4.2 使用ImageMap控件 70
    2.5 使用Panel控件 74
    2.6 使用HyperLink控件 78
    2.7 小結 80
    第3章 使用驗證控件 81
    3.1 驗證控件概述 81
    3.1.1 驗證控件與JavaScript 84
    3.1.2 使用Page.IsValid 84
    3.1.3 設置Display屬性 85
    3.1.4 突出顯示驗證錯誤 85
    3.1.5 使用驗證組 89
    3.1.6 禁用驗證 92
    3.2 使用RequiredFieldValidator控件 93
    3.3 使用RangeValidator控件 96
    3.4 使用CompareValidator控件 98
    3.5 使用RegularExpressionValidator控件 102
    3.6 使用CustomValidator控件 104
    3.7 使用ValidationSummary控件 110
    3.8 創建自定義驗證控件 113
    3.8.1 創建LengthValidator控件 114
    3.8.2 創建AjaxValidator控件 116
    3.9 小結 120
    第4章 使用Rich控件 121
    4.1 接收上傳文件 121
    4.1.1 把文件保存到文件系統 122
    4.1.2 把文件保存到數據庫 124
    4.1.3 上傳大文件 127
    4.2 顯示日歷 132
    4.2.1 創建彈出式日期選擇器 134
    4.2.2 根據數據庫表呈現日歷 136
    4.3 顯示廣告 140
    4.3.1 在XML文件中保存廣告 140
    4.3.2 在數據庫表中存儲廣告 143
    4.3.3 跟蹤顯示和轉到 144
    4.4 顯示不同的頁面視圖 148
    4.4.1 顯示選項卡式頁面視圖 148
    4.4.2 顯示多部分表單 151
    4.5 顯示向導 152
    4.6 小結 156
    第二部分 設計ASP.NET網站
    第5章 使用母版頁設計網站 158
    5.1 創建母版頁 158
    5.1.1 創建默認內容 161
    5.1.2 嵌套母版頁 164
    5.1.3 在母版頁中使用圖片和超鏈接 168
    5.1.4 在Web配置文件中注冊母版頁 170
    5.2 修改母版頁內容 170
    5.2.1 使用Title屬性 171
    5.2.2 使用Page Header屬性 171
    5.2.3 暴露母版頁屬性 173
    5.2.4 對母版頁使用FindControl()方法 175
    5.3 動態加載母版頁 176
    5.4 小結 179
    第6章 使用主題設計網站 180
    6.1 創建主題 180
    6.2 在主題中添加皮膚 181
    6.2.1 創建命名皮膚 182
    6.2.2 Themes與StyleSheetThemes 183
    6.2.3 禁用主題 185
    6.2.4 在Web配置文件中注冊主題 186
    6.3 在主題中添加CSS 187
    6.3.1 在主題中添加多個CSS 190
    6.3.2 使用CSS改變頁面布局 190
    6.4 創建全局主題 193
    6.5 動態應用主題 194
    6.6 小結 198
    第7章 使用用戶控件創建定制控件 199
    7.1 創建用戶控件 199
    7.1.1 在Web配置文件中注冊用戶控件 201
    7.1.2 暴露用戶控件的屬性 202
    7.1.3 暴露用戶控件的事件 204
    7.1.4 創建AddressForm控件 207
    7.2 AJAX和用戶控件 211
    7.3 動態加載用戶控件 214
    7.3.1 使用引用指令 215
    7.3.2 創建多頁面向導 218
    7.4 小結 224
    第三部分 數據訪問
    第8章 數據訪問概述 226
    8.1 使用數據綁定控件 226
    8.1.1 使用列表控件 226
    8.1.2 使用表格式數據綁定控件 228
    8.1.3 使用層次數據綁定控件 231
    8.1.4 使用其他數據綁定控件 233
    8.2 使用數據源控件 234
    8.3 使用編程式數據綁定 237
    8.4 模板和數據綁定表達式 239
    8.4.1 使用模板 239
    8.4.2 使用數據綁定表達式 242
    8.4.3 使用兩種數據綁定表達式 244
    8.5 SQL Server 2005 Express概述 246
    8.5.1 SQL Server Express特性 246
    8.5.2 SQL Server 2005 Express管理工具 246
    8.5.3 服務器端數據庫與本地數據庫 247
    8.6 數據庫驅動的Web應用程序示例 249
    8.7 小結 251
    第9章 使用SqlDataSource控件 252
    9.1 創建數據庫連接 253
    9.1.1 連接到Microsoft SQL Server 253
    9.1.2 連接到其他數據庫 255
    9.1.3 在Web配置文件中保存連接字符串 256
    9.1.4 對連接字符串加密 258
    9.2 執行數據庫命令 259
    9.2.1 執行內聯SQL語句 259
    9.2.2 執行存儲過程 261
    9.2.3 過濾數據庫行 262
    9.2.4 改變數據源模型 264
    9.2.5 處理SQL命令執行錯誤 265
    9.2.6 取消SQL命令執行 268
    9.3 在SqlDataSource控件中使用ASP.NET參數 269
    9.3.1 使用ASP.NET參數對象 270
    9.3.2 使用ASP.NET的Control-Parameter對象 272
    9.3.3 使用ASP.NET的Cookie-Parameter對象 275
    9.3.4 使用ASP.NET的Form-Parameter對象 277
    9.3.5 使用ASP.NET的Profile-Parameter對象 279
    9.3.6 使用QueryStringParameter對象 280
    9.3.7 使用SessionParameter對象 282
    9.4 通過程序執行SqlDataSource命令 283
    9.4.1 添加ADO.NET參數 283
    9.4.2 執行Insert、Update和Delete命令 284
    9.4.3 執行select命令 286
    9.5 使用SqlDataSource控件緩存數據庫數據 289
    9.6 小結 291
    第10章 使用List控件 292
    10.1 List控件概述 292
    10.1.1 聲明列表項 292
    10.1.2 綁定到數據源 294
    10.1.3 確定被選中的列表項 297
    10.1.4 追加數據項 300
    10.1.5 啟用自動回傳 301
    10.1.6 使用列表項集合 302
    10.2 使用DropDownList控件 305
    10.3 使用RadioButtonList控件 306
    10.4 使用ListBox控件 308
    10.5 使用CheckBoxList控件 311
    10.6 使用BulletedList控件 312
    10.7 創建自定義的List控件 315
    10.8 小結 322
    第11章 使用GridView控件 323
    11.1 GridView控件基礎 323
    11.1.1 顯示數據 323
    11.1.2 選擇數據 325
    11.1.3 使用數據鍵 327
    11.1.4 數據排序 329
    11.1.5 數據分頁 333
    11.1.6 編輯數據 339
    11.1.7 顯示空數據 341
    11.1.8 格式化GridView控件 345
    11.1.9 在GridView控件中使用ViewState 346
    11.2 在GridView控件中使用字段 347
    11.2.1 使用BoundField 347
    11.2.2 使用CheckBoxField 349
    11.2.3 使用CommandField 351
    11.2.4 使用ButtonField 352
    11.2.5 使用HyperLinkField 355
    11.2.6 使用ImageField 359
    11.2.7 使用TemplateField 361
    11.3 GridView控件的事件 363
    11.3.1 突出顯示GridView行 364
    11.3.2 顯示列匯總 365
    11.3.3 顯示嵌套的主從表單 367
    11.4 擴展GridView控件 369
    11.4.1 創建長文本字段 369
    11.4.2 創建刪除按鈕字段 372
    11.4.3 創建驗證字段 374
    11.5 小結 378
    第12章 使用DetailsView控件和FormView控件 379
    12.1 使用DetailsView控件 379
    12.1.1 使用DetailsView控件顯示數據 379
    12.1.2 在DetailsView控件中使用字段 381
    12.1.3 使用DetailsView控件顯示空數據 383
    12.1.4 使用DetailsView控件對數據分頁 385
    12.1.5 使用DetailsView控件更新數據 390
    12.1.6 使用DetailsView控件插入數據 395
    12.1.7 使用DetailsView控件刪除數據 398
    12.1.8 DetailsView控件的事件 399
    12.1.9 格式化DetailsView控件 401
    12.2 使用FormView控件 403
    12.2.1 使用FormView控件顯示數據 404
    12.2.2 使用FormView控件對數據分頁 405
    12.2.3 使用FormView控件編輯數據 409
    12.2.4 使用FormView控件中插入數據 412
    12.2.5 使用FormView控件刪除數據 414
    12.3 小結 416
    第13章 使用Repeater控件和DataList控件 417
    13.1 使用Repeater控件 417
    13.1.1 使用Repeater控件顯示數據 417
    13.1.2 在Repeater控件中使用模板 420
    13.1.3 Repeater控件的事件處理 424
    13.2 使用DataList控件 429
    13.2.1 使用DataList控件顯示數據 429
    13.2.2 在多列中顯示數據 431
    13.2.3 在DataList控件中使用模板 433
    13.2.4 使用DataList控件選擇數據 434
    13.2.5 使用DataList控件編輯數據 437
    13.2.6 格式化DataList控件 440
    13.3 小結 442
    第四部分 創建組件
    第14章 創建組件 444
    14.1 創建基本組件 445
    14.1.1 組件和動態編譯 446
    14.1.2 App_Code文件夾中不同語言的組件 446
    14.1.3 聲明方法 447
    14.1.4 聲明字段和屬性 448
    14.1.5 聲明構造函數 452
    14.1.6 重載方法和構造函數 453
    14.1.7 聲明命名空間 454
    14.1.8 創建部分類 455
    14.1.9 繼承和MustInherit類 456
    14.1.10 聲明接口 459
    14.1.11 使用訪問修飾符 460
    14.1.12 智能提示和組件 460
    14.1.13 在組件中使用ASP.NET內部對象 461
    14.2 創建組件庫 464
    14.2.1 編譯組件庫 464
    14.2.2 向類庫中添加引用 467
    14.3 構架思考 469
    14.3.1 創建多層應用程序 469
    14.3.2 創建用戶界面層 470
    14.3.3 創建業務邏輯層 473
    14.3.4 創建數據訪問層 475
    14.4 小結 478
    第15章 使用ObjectDataSource控件 479
    15.1 使用ObjectDataSource控件表示對象 479
    15.1.1 綁定到組件 480
    15.1.2 綁定到DataReader 481
    15.1.3 綁定到DataSet 482
    15.1.4 綁定到Web服務 483
    15.2 使用ObjectDataSource控件與其參數 486
    15.2.1 使用不同的參數類型 489
    15.2.2 作為參數傳遞對象 491
    15.3 使用ObjectDataSource控件分頁、排序和過濾數據 495
    15.3.1 用戶界面分頁 495
    15.3.2 數據源分頁 497
    15.3.3 用戶界面排序 501
    15.3.4 數據源排序 502
    15.3.5 過濾數據 506
    15.4 處理ObjectDataSource控件的事件 509
    15.4.1 添加和修改參數 509
    15.4.2 處理方法的執行錯誤 512
    15.4.3 處理ObjectCreateing事件 515
    15.5 ObjectDataSource控件與并發訪問 517
    15.6 擴展ObjectDataSource控件 519
    15.6.1 創建自定義的ObjectData-Source控件 519
    15.6.2 創建自定義參數對象 521
    15.7 小結 526
    第16章 創建數據訪問組件 527
    16.1 連接模式數據訪問 527
    16.1.1 使用Connection對象 530
    16.1.2 使用Command對象 538
    16.1.3 使用DataReader對象 552
    16.2 非連接模式數據訪問 558
    16.2.1 使用DataAdapter對象 558
    16.2.2 使用DataTable對象 563
    16.2.3 使用DataView對象 570
    16.2.4 使用DataSet對象 571
    16.3 執行異步數據庫命令 573
    16.4 使用.NET Framework創建數據庫對象 578
    16.4.1 啟用CLR(通用語言運行時)集成 578
    16.4.2 使用.NET Framework創建用戶自定義類型 579
    16.4.3 使用用戶自定義類型創建數據訪問層 582
    16.4.4 使用.NET Framework創建存儲過程 585
    16.4.5 創建存儲過程程序集 585
    16.5 小結 589
    第五部分 站點導航
    第17章 使用導航控件 592
    17.1 理解站點地圖 592
    17.2 使用SiteMapPath控件 594
    17.3 使用Menu控件 598
    17.3.1 聲明式添加Menu條目 599
    17.3.2 組合使用Menu控件和MultiView控件 601
    17.3.3 綁定到站點地圖 604
    17.3.4 綁定到XML文件 606
    17.3.5 綁定到數據庫數據 609
    17.3.6 定制Menu控件 612
    17.3.7 使用Menu控件的模板 617
    17.4 使用TreeView控件 619
    17.4.1 聲明式地添加樹視圖節點 619
    17.4.2 在TreeView控件中顯示復選框 622
    17.4.3 綁定到站點地圖 624
    17.4.4 綁定到XML文件 625
    17.4.5 綁定到數據庫數據 627
    17.4.6 使用延時加載和AJAX 630
    17.4.7 定制TreeView控件 633
    17.5 創建分層的SQL數據源控件 639
    17.6 小結 641
    第18章 使用站點地圖 642
    18.1 使用SiteMapDataSource控件 642
    18.2 使用SiteMap類 647
    18.3 高級站點地圖配置 651
    18.3.1 使用安全修整 651
    18.3.2 合并多個站點地圖 656
    18.3.3 創建自定義的站點地圖屬性 657
    18.4 創建自定義站點地圖提供器 659
    18.4.1 創建AutoSiteMapProvider 659
    18.4.2 創建SqlSiteMapProvider 662
    18.5 創建Google的SiteMap文件 667
    18.6 小結 670
    第19章 高級頁面導航 671
    19.1 重映射URL 671
    19.2 使用VirtualPathProvider類 678
    19.2.1 VirtualPathProvider類的局限性 678
    19.2.2 理解VirtualPathProvider類 678
    19.2.3 注冊VirtualPathProvider類 679
    19.2.4 將網站存儲在微軟SQL Server數據庫中 680
    19.3 小結 691
  • 【購買本書】
  • 商城名稱價格 配送信息優惠活動去看看購買

    當當網
    ¥66.75
    當天加急送:北京五環以內
    送貨上門:國內178個城市
    郵寄:全球
    特快專遞:全球
    全場免運費 去看看 訂購

    卓越網
    ¥65.00 送貨上門:國內308個城市
    郵寄:全球
    特快專遞:全球
    海外航空快遞
    滿30元,優惠5元運費 去看看 訂購

    華儲網
    ¥71.20
    送貨上門:遼寧、長春、北京
    快遞、郵政遞送:全球
    30萬春節大禮包連環送,全場7折+滿100免運費 去看看 訂購

    萬卷百城
    ¥89.00 去看看 訂購

    中國圖書館網
    ¥0.4/頁起
    郵寄、快遞:全國
    特快專遞EMS:全球
    提供稀缺絕版圖書文獻影印服務 去看看 預定
  • 說明:
  • 1、由于網上書店可能根據各種情況隨時調整價格,我們的價格信息存在滯后性。以上價格僅作參考,具體以網上書店標示的價格為準。
    2、如價格折扣信息和原書定價存在較大誤差,可能是該店售書為本書的不同版本或不同裝禎形式,請讀者自行鑒別。
    3、對如何網上購書存在疑問,請點擊上面購書指南鏈接查詢。
  • Copyright © 讀書網 www.dushu.com 2006-2007, All Rights Reserved.
    鄂ICP備06000781號 公安備4201502577